KCB head coach Patrick ‘Luwowo’ Odhiambo has backed his side to bag maximum points when they play 15th-placed Talanta FC in the FKF Premier League at the Dandora Stadium on Friday.

The bankers lost 2-1 to league leaders Police FC last weekend and have dropped to seventh in the standings with 41 points after 28 matches played this season.

“Every remaining match in the premier league is like a final for us. We must treat it as such. Therefore, the boys have to step up in every department to ensure that we are playing as a unit. Our goal is to finish at the top four, that is where this team belongs. I am confident we will go to Dandora and come back home with three vital points,” said Odhiambo.

Having crashed out of the FKF Cup to second division side Nairobi United, Odhiambo’s men can only fight for the top four as the league title looks out of sight.

Defender Nashon Alembi and Striker Philemon Nyakwakwa are set to miss Talanta’s fixture due to illness.

Goalkeeper coach Samuel Koko and Manzur Okwako are also away with the Kenya U20 side in Egypt for the U20 AFCON tournament.

Brian Olang’o will start in goal while Kevin Okumu, Nashon Wekesa, Maurice Owino and Haniff Wesonga will feature at the backline.

In the midfield area, Michael Mutinda, Dennis Maruti and Derrick Otieno are expected to feature.

Kinyanjui James, Danson Kiprono and Patrick Otieno, who has two goals in his last two matches are set to lead KCB’s attack.
